Welcome Home! This beautifully updated and well-maintained 3-bedroom, 2-bath home with a 2-car garage sits on a desirable corner lot in Garland ISD. From the moment you enter, you’ll notice the open and functional layout featuring a dedicated office near the entryway, two dining areas, and a split-bedroom design—all with walk-in closets to meet your storage needs. The heart of the home is the modern kitchen, showcasing beautiful granite countertops, a classic subway tile backsplash, and stainless steel appliances—perfect for both everyday living and entertaining. The spacious living area includes a striking fireplace framed by built-in shelving, offering both style and utility. Ample natural light enhances the welcoming feel throughout. The private primary suite provides a peaceful retreat, complete with an ensuite bath featuring dual sinks, a garden tub, and a separate shower. Step outside to enjoy a generously sized backyard with an open patio—ideal for outdoor dining, relaxing, or hosting guests. Situated just half a mile from Paddle Point Park and Lake Ray Hubbard, the location offers convenient access to outdoor recreation and local amenities. With proximity to major highways including the George Bush Turnpike, I-30, downtown Rockwall, and just 20 minutes to downtown Dallas, this home blends comfort, convenience, and charm.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
